Literature summary for 2.7.11.22 extracted from

  • Zhu, Y.S.; Saito, T.; Asada, A.; Maekawa, S.; Hisanaga, S.
    Activation of latent cyclin-dependent kinase 5 (Cdk5)-p35 complexes by membrane dissociation (2005), J. Neurochem., 94, 1535-1545.
    View publication on PubMed

Activating Compound

Activating Compound Comment Organism Structure
CHAPS the detergent increases Cdk5-p35 activity with histone H1 and the autophosphorylation at p35 Rattus norvegicus
NP-40 the detergent increases Cdk5-p35 activity with histone H1 and the autophosphorylation at p35 Rattus norvegicus
p35 regulatory subunit of Cdk5 Rattus norvegicus
Triton X-100 the detergent increases Cdk5-p35 activity with histone H1 and the autophosphorylation at p35 Rattus norvegicus
Tween 20 the detergent increases Cdk5-p35 activity with histone H1 and the autophosphorylation at p35 Rattus norvegicus

Posttranslational Modification

Posttranslational Modification Comment Organism
phosphoprotein Cdk5 autophosphorylates at its cofactor p35 which activates the complex Rattus norvegicus

Purification (Commentary)

Purification (Comment) Organism
partial purification of Cdk5-p35 from brain homogenates, solubilization by NP-40 0.5% in presence of 0.6 M NaCl Rattus norvegicus
